General Summary
Under the immediate supervision of the Community Manager and the Maintenance Supervisor, the Lead Technician is responsible for all aspects of maintenance and repairs at an apartment community.
Essential Job Duties and Responsibilities
- Manage vendors where applicable, able to work independently to complete the job and tasks assigned and be self starting.
- Ensure work orders are completed within expected time frame and based on priority and all make-ready's are done in a timely manner.
- Coordinates with Community Manager / Supervisor to complete projects and work orders efficiently
- Performs electrical maintenance including, but not limited to replacement or repair of fixtures (e.g. wall switches and outlets, incandescent and fluorescent bulbs and tubes, ballast, sockets, fuses, minor appliances, cords, etc.) using appropriate hand, power and specialty tools.
- Performs plumbing maintenance (e.g. replacement or repair of leaks in drains and faucets, unclogging of drains, adding new lines, etc.)
- Performs painting, carpentry and masonry work (e.g. preparing surfaces and using brush, sprayer, or roller to apply paints, stains, and varnishes, hanging doors, fitting locks and handles, etc.).
- HVAC certified having knowledge on systems and be able to maintain, repair and replace HVAC systems.
- Diagnose problems, replace or repair parts, test and make adjustments.
- Schedule and complete preventative maintenance program.
- Read and interpret equipment manuals to perform required maintenance and service.
- Responds to emergency situations during and after hours for the purpose of resolving immediate concerns.
- Able to work flexible hours including after hours, Holidays, and weekends when assigned.
- Comply with safety regulations and maintain clean and orderly work areas.
- Completes other tasks as directed and assigned.
